Andrew Freeman, Anisha Queen, and Erin O’Neill recently resolved a case involving a tragic collision caused by a reckless driver who killed their client’s husband while he performed utility work on the side of a road on Maryland’s Eastern Shore. The team obtained a million-dollar settlement for their client’s profound loss.
Our client’s husband was working as a cable splicer in a trailer parked on the side of the road with his hazard lights flashing and warning cones set out when the driver of a large pickup truck, driving almost 60 mph in a 40 mph zone, rounded a gentle curve and smashed into the back of the trailer.
On behalf of the widow and her late husband’s estate, the firm pursued compensation for the significant emotional harm she suffered from the loss of her husband, as well as for his fright and pain before he died. We also assisted her in obtaining justice through the criminal prosecution of the reckless driver.
